Облачные сервисы – какие бывают и для чего используются

Информационные технологии прочно вошли в повседневную жизнь, и мы все чаще сталкиваемся с понятием «облако». Но понимание этого термина может различаться в зависимости от контекста и взглядов пользователей. В наиболее распространенной интерпретации облако относится к среде, которая обеспечивает удобный доступ к приложениям, контенту и данным из ресурсов, которые для пользователя имеют второстепенное значение.
Облачная инфраструктура представляет собой среду, в которой возможно удаленное развертывание виртуальных машин (VM). Она основывается на физических серверах и гипервизоре, программном обеспечении, которое позволяет управлять виртуальными машинами на физическом сервере. Гипервизор создает виртуальную среду, которая изолирует операционные системы и приложения каждой VM от других, что позволяет им работать независимо. Он эмулирует аппаратные ресурсы и управляет доступом виртуальных машин к физическим ресурсам, таким как процессор, память, дисковое пространство и сеть.
Мы рассмотрим различные формы облачных сервисов и их возможности. Узнаем о том, что такое инфраструктура как сервис (IaaS), платформа как сервис (PaaS) и программное обеспечение как сервис (SaaS), и как каждая из них может быть использована в различных сферах и отраслях.
Что такое облачные сервисы?
Облачные сервисы – это технология, которая предоставляет доступ к вычислительным ресурсам, хранению данных и приложениям через интернет. Они базируются на виртуальной инфраструктуре, которая состоит из удаленных серверов и специального программного обеспечения, позволяющего управлять этой инфраструктурой. Суть облачных сервисов заключается в предоставлении доступа к вычислительным мощностям и инфраструктуре через интернет. Существует несколько видов облачных сервисов, самые распространенные из них: IaaS (Infrastructure as a Service), SaaS (Software as a Service) и PaaS (Platform as a Service).
Работа облачных сервисов основана на удаленном хранении данных и обработке информации на удаленных серверах, что освобождает пользователей от необходимости иметь физическую инфраструктуру на своих устройствах. Облачные сервисы позволяют быстро масштабировать и обновлять ресурсы, предоставляют высокую производительность и эффективность работы.
Облачные сервисы позволяют сократить затраты на инфраструктуру и обслуживание, так как пользователи могут арендовать только те ресурсы, которые им действительно необходимы. Это особенно важно для небольших компаний и стартапов, которые могут избежать больших инвестиций в собственные серверы и программное обеспечение. Облачные сервисы также обеспечивают гибкость и масштабируемость, позволяя пользователям увеличивать или уменьшать ресурсы в соответствии с потребностями своего бизнеса.
Возможности облачных сервисов охватывают несколько сценариев использования. Они позволяют хранить и обрабатывать данные, запускать и масштабировать приложения, совместно работать над проектами и обмениваться информацией в режиме реального времени. Облачные сервисы также обладают высокой доступностью и отказоустойчивостью, что обеспечивает функционирование бизнес-процессов и защиту данных.
Использование облачных сервисов не ограничивается только бизнес-сектором. Физические лица также могут воспользоваться облачными услугами для хранения и обмена личных данных, резервного копирования фотографий и документов, стриминга музыки и видео, а также для доступа к приложениям и играм на различных устройствах.
Услуги облачных сервисов стали частью современного информационного мира, предоставляя пользователю гибкие и удобные решения для хранения данных, разработки приложений и выполнения вычислительных задач. Они меняют подход к управлению ресурсами и открывают новые возможности для пользователей.
Типы облачных сервисов
Объясним, что представляет из себя каждый вид облачных сервисов:
- Инфраструктура как сервис (IaaS) предлагает возможность аренды виртуальной инфраструктуры, включающей виртуальные серверы, хранилища данных и сетевые ресурсы. Пользователям предоставляется полный контроль над операционными системами и приложениями, развертываемыми на виртуальных машинах. Они могут масштабировать ресурсы в соответствии с потребностями, оплачивая только использованные ресурсы. IaaS позволяет компаниям избежать затрат на физическую инфраструктуру и сосредоточиться на разработке и развертывании приложений.
- Платформа как сервис (PaaS) позволяет разработчикам создавать и развертывать приложения без необходимости управления инфраструктурой. Он предоставляет среду и инструменты для разработки приложений, включая серверы, базы данных, средства разработки и мониторинга. PaaS позволяет разработчикам сосредоточиться на создании функциональности приложений, минуя задачи по настройке и управлению инфраструктурой. Это позволяет сократить время разработки и упростить жизненный цикл приложений.
- Программное обеспечение как сервис (SaaS) предоставляет готовые приложения, доступные через интернет. Пользователям не требуется устанавливать или поддерживать приложения на своих устройствах, они получают доступ к приложениям через веб-интерфейс или клиентское приложение. Примеры SaaS включают электронную почту, управление отношениями с клиентами (CRM), учет и финансовые системы, управление проектами и другие бизнес-приложения. SaaS позволяет пользователям использовать приложения без необходимости заботиться о инфраструктуре и обеспечивает гибкость в доступе к приложениям из разных мест и устройств.
Подробнее можно прочитать в статье про IaaS, SaaS и PaaS. Далее разберем, как облачные сервисы помогают для разных задач.
Облачные сервисы для бизнеса
В современном бизнесе все больше компаний обращаются к облачным интернет-сервисам для улучшения эффективности и гибкости своих операций. Облачные веб-сервисы предоставляют гибкое решение для хранения и обработки данных, а также для запуска приложений на удаленных серверах.
Преимущества использования облачных сервисов для бизнеса.
- В облачных сервисах есть свой штат специалистов, которые будут обслуживать инфраструктуру. Поэтому клиентам нет необходимости иметь специалиста, ответственного за эту задачу.
- Облачные сервисы позволяют компаниям избежать затрат на физическое оборудование и инфраструктуру. Они могут арендовать только необходимый объем хранилища и платить только за использованные ресурсы. Это снижает капиталовложения и операционные расходы.
- Облачные сервисы обеспечивают масштабируемость и гибкость. Компании могут легко увеличивать или уменьшать объем хранилища и ресурсы инфраструктуры в зависимости от потребностей бизнеса.
- Облачные сервисы обладают многоуровневыми механизмами защиты данных, включая шифрование, системы аутентификации и авторизации, а также резервное копирование и восстановление данных. Это позволяет компаниям быть уверенными в сохранности и целостности своих данных.
- Сервисы облачного хранилища предлагают удобные инструменты для совместной работы и обмена информацией. Команды могут легко совместно работать над проектами, делиться файлами и документами, а также вести обсуждения в режиме реального времени. Это повышает эффективность и продуктивность бизнес-процессов.
Облачные сервисы для бизнеса, включая сервисы облачного хранения и облачные интернет-сервисы, предоставляют компаниям гибкие инструменты для хранения, обработки и управления данными. Они помогают снизить затраты, повысить безопасность данных и улучшить совместную работу в рамках организации.
Облачные сервисы для вычислений
Облачные сервисы обеспечивают гибкость, масштабируемость и эффективность в использовании вычислительных ресурсов. Пользователи могут арендовать и использовать только те ресурсы, которые им необходимы, и масштабировать их по мере роста потребностей проекта. Это позволяет избежать затрат на приобретение и обслуживание собственного физического оборудования, а также оптимизировать использование ресурсов.
Сервисы облачных технологий предлагают несколько моделей облачных вычислений:
- Публичное облако (Public Cloud):
В публичном облаке компании и частные пользователи могут арендовать вычислительные ресурсы у облачного провайдера. Ресурсы разделены между пользователями, и доступ к ним осуществляется через Интернет. Публичное облако обеспечивает гибкость и масштабируемость ресурсов, а также предлагает различные сервисы и возможности, такие как хранилище данных, виртуальные машины и предустановленные приложения. - Частное облако (Private Cloud, VPC):
Частное облако представляет собой инфраструктуру, построенную для использования одной организацией. Оно может быть развернуто на внутренней инфраструктуре организации или арендовано у специализированного провайдера. Частное облако предлагает высокий уровень контроля, безопасности и конфиденциальности данных, поскольку используется только одним клиентом. Оно может быть полностью управляемым организацией или совмещать некоторые услуги с публичным облаком (гибридное облако). - Гибридное облако (Hybrid Cloud):
Гибридное облако объединяет публичное и частное облака, предоставляя возможность работать с обеими моделями одновременно. Компании могут использовать публичное облако для масштабирования ресурсов и временных нагрузок, а также использовать частное облако для более конфиденциальных данных и специфических требований безопасности. Гибридное облако предлагает гибкость, позволяющую организациям настраивать и оптимизировать использование ресурсов в соответствии с потребностями.
Сервисы облачных вычислений становятся все более популярными, поскольку они позволяют организациям сосредоточиться на своих основных задачах, минуя сложности управления инфраструктурой и ресурсами.
Игровые облачные сервисы
Облачные сервисы также позволяют пользователям играть в видеоигры, не загружая их на свои устройства, и стримить их через интернет с удаленных виртуальных серверов.
Облачные игровые сервисы работают по принципу удаленной обработки и потоковой передачи игрового контента на устройства пользователя. Вместо того чтобы требовать мощных игровых компьютеров или игровых консолей, пользователи могут подключаться к облаку через свои компьютеры, ноутбуки, смартфоны или другие устройства.
Облачные сервисы для игр также обладают высоким уровнем графической производительности. За счет больших ресурсов серверов и графических процессоров, игры стримятся с высоким разрешением и без заметной задержки, обеспечивая высокое игровое качество. Это особенно важно для требовательных графических игр, которые требуют больших вычислительных мощностей.
Облачные сервисы для видеонаблюдения
Облачные сервисы для видеонаблюдения позволяют организациям и частным лицам эффективно контролировать и управлять системами видеонаблюдения через облачную платформу. Эти сервисы предоставляют возможность записи, хранения, просмотра и анализа видеоматериалов с удаленных камер через интернет.
Основная идея облачных сервисов для видеонаблюдения заключается в том, что видеофайлы и потоки с камер передаются на удаленные серверы, где они обрабатываются и хранятся. Пользователи могут получить доступ к своим видеоматериалам и управлять системой видеонаблюдения через веб-интерфейс или мобильные приложения, независимо от места и времени.
Облачные сервисы для видеонаблюдения также предлагают дополнительные функции и возможности. Например, они могут включать аналитические инструменты для обнаружения движения, распознавания лиц, подсчета посетителей и других параметров, что позволяет автоматизировать процессы мониторинга и обеспечить более эффективное использование видеоматериалов.
Облачные сервисы для 1С
Облачные сервисы также позволяют пользователям работать с популярной системой управления предприятием 1С через облачную платформу. Сервисы обеспечивают гибкий доступ к функциям 1С, устраняя необходимость установки и настройки программного обеспечения на локальных компьютерах.
Облачные сервисы 1С в облаке предлагают дополнительные функции и возможности. Например, они могут включать интеграцию с другими облачными сервисами и приложениями, аналитические инструменты для отчетности и анализа данных, а также возможность автоматического резервного копирования данных и обновлений системы.
Облачные сервисы в России
Облачный сервисы в России представляют собой быстро развивающийся сегмент информационных технологий. В условиях санкций, когда российские потребители сталкиваются с ограничениями приобретения и продления лицензий на зарубежное программное обеспечение, переход к отечественным разработчикам становится особенно актуальным.
Одной из их особенностей является развитие внутренних облачных инфраструктур и сервисов провайдерами, удовлетворяющих требованиям законодательства Российской Федерации о хранении данных на территории страны. Это связано со стремлением обеспечить безопасность данных и контроль за их хранением.
В России существует ряд провайдеров облачных сервисов. например как Serverspace, предлагающих разнообразные услуги. Они предоставляют вычислительные ресурсы, хранилище данных, виртуальные машины, инструменты для разработки приложений, сервисы для аналитики и многое другое.
Serverspace – одна из компаний облачных сервисов в России, предоставляющая возможность пользователям самостоятельно разворачивать инфраструктуру в облаке. С помощью интуитивно-понятной панели управления можно быстро создать VPS сервер и настроить сеть. Провайдер предлагает гибкую настройку конфигураций, которые можно настроить с помощью калькулятора. Пользователи могут выбрать операционную систему, локацию сервера, количество vCPU, объем RAM, SSD и ширину канала. Внешний трафик не тарифицируется. Готовые облачные серверы с выбранной конфигурацией разворачиваются менее чем за минуту за счет использования гиперконвергентной платформы виртуализации vStack.
Провайдер предлагает возможность развернуть серверы в одном из 7 центров обработки данных, где размещено оборудование. В их число входит дата-центр DataSpace в Москве, который соответствует требованиям 152-ФЗ.
Облачные решения Serverspace помогает стартапам, ИТ-командам, малому и среднему бизнесу, а также программистам и разработчикам разворачивать облачную инфраструктуру в облаке и управлять ей.